#e57608 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e57608 is composed of 89.8% red, 46.3%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 48.5% magenta, 96.5%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 29.9 degrees, a saturation of 93.2% and a lightness of 46.5%. #e57608 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ffec10 with #cb0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#e57608 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e57608 has RGB values of R:229, G:118, B:8 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.48, Y:0.97,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15037960.

Shades and Tints of #e57608
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020100 is the darkest color, while #fef6ee is the lightest one.

Tones of #e57608
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#787675 is the less saturated color, while #e57608 is the most saturated one.
